2. Pronoun-antecedent agreement
Please observe proper relative pronoun-antecedent agreement. The pronoun must agree with its antecedent in number, gender, and person.
Example: The memories we shared cannot be replaced. They are precious to me.
The antecedent is "memories." The pronoun is "they."
29. 선행사가 복수이면 대명사도 반드시 복수가 되어야 한다.
The memories we shared cannot be replaced. They are precious to me.

3. Capitalize the first word of a sentence.
she wants to have a new computer. [incorrect]
To earn money, First, I am looking for a job these days. [incorrect]
("first" is not the first word in the sentence. Do not capitalize it.)
She wants to have a new computer.
[correct]

4. The Number vs. A Number
The expression the number is followed by a singular verb while the expression a number is followed by a plural verb.
Examples:
The number of people we need to hire is thirteen.
A number of people have written in about this subject.
